About the Journal
IILM Law Journal (ISSN No.- 2583-8806) helmed by School of Law, IILM University, Greater Noida is a bi-annual peer reviewed journal. It aims to encourage writings that are interdisciplinary in nature expounding to contemporary issues across disciplines like law, Sociology, Political Science, Technology, Public policy and Economics etc.
For the overall promotion of legal research and development in the country, we invite all academicians, scholars, professionals and policy makers to submit their articles, notes, comments, reports and book reviews on contemporary legal issues along with the socio-economic possible solutions for publication in the forthcoming issue of this journal.
Theme
There are no specific themes for writing a paper for IILM Law Journal. The submission must be an original work of the writer(s). Critical analysis of any contemporary legal issues along with the socio-economic possible solution will be given the preference.
Submission Guidelines
- All Manuscripts must contain Maximum 250 words abstract along with the final paper.
- There can be a maximum of two co-authors in one submission. All manuscripts must be submitted in English language only.
- The research paper must be original and unpublished work of the author(s). Plagiarism above 10% shall attract immediate disqualification.
- The manuscript must be typewritten. The font should be Times New Roman, font size 12, line spacing 1.5, justified alignment (except the title and abstract caption which should be centrally aligned). All pages shall be numbered.
- All entries should be submitted electronically in .doc or .docx format.
- All manuscripts must be accompanied by:
- A cover letter with the name(s) of author(s), designation, institution/affiliation, the title of the manuscript and contact information (correspondence address, Email Id, phone number etc.).
- A declaration that the manuscript submitted is a piece of original and bonafide research work and has not been published or submitted for publication elsewhere.
- No biographical information or references, including the name(s) of the author(s), affiliation(s) and acknowledgements should be included in the text of the manuscript, the name or document properties.
- Authors are required to inform the Editorial Board if they have submitted their manuscript to another law journal and if they have received an acceptance for publication.
